  • Oh, Universal Orlando, for sure! It's the only park I know of where staying on-site makes sense (look for specials, it's pricey!). Your hotel room key is your fast-pass. If you go off-season, it's ilke having your own theme park! During December, you can sign up to be part of the Macy's Parade, on the crew of one of those giant balloons (talk about a walk -- get in shape to walk a few miles before you go, and a bit of strength training is a good idea, too). My husband and I got our faces painted to go with our balloon last time. As we rounded a corner, a little girl yelled, "Mama, they have real elves here!" Great rides (Spiderman, Men in Black, Simpsons), and one we're really looking forward to, "Despicable Me," which opened recently (haven't seen it yet).
